About the role
As a Project Manager at Choate Construction, you are the central leader responsible for guiding a project from contract execution through successful completion. Your work directly impacts our clients, project teams, and communities.
Responsibilities
- Plan, organize, and administer the owner contract and all subcontract agreements, proactively managing costs, schedule, changes, and overall financial performance.
- Communicate clearly with both internal partners and clients.
- Collaborate closely with the field Superintendent to ensure work is executed safely, efficiently, and to the highest quality standards.
- Oversight the timely procurement, approval, and delivery of labor, materials, equipment, and subcontractors to the jobsite.
- Manage project finances with discipline and detail, converting estimates into executable budgets, tracking costs and forecasts, and ensuring accurate, timely reporting.
